It takes Harrison 1 1/2 hours to finish his history project it takes Miles 3 2/3 hours to finish his science project. How many t

imes as long does it take Miles to finish his science project then it takes Harrison to finish his history project
Mathematics
1 answer:
solniwko [45]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:  The answer is 2\dfrac{4}{9}~\textup{times}.

Step-by-step explanation:  Given in the question that

Time taken by Harrison to finish his history project is given by

t_1=1\dfrac{1}{2}=\dfrac{3}{2}~\textup{hours}.

and the time taken by Kiles to finish his science project is

t_2=3\dfrac{2}{3}=\dfrac{11}{3}~\textup{miles}.

Let the time taken by Miles to finish his science project be 'p' times that of the time taken by Harrison to finish his history project.

Therefore,

t_2=p\times t_1\\\\\Rightarrow p=\dfrac{t_2}{t_1}=\dfrac{\frac{11}{3}}{\frac{3}{2}}=\dfrac{11}{3}\times \dfrac{2}{3}=\dfrac{22}{9}=2\dfrac{4}{9}.

Thus, Miles take 2\dfrac{4}{9} times more time than Harrison.

Which is the graph of a quadratic equation that has a negative discriminant?
vovikov84 [41]

Answer:

Here's what I get  

Step-by-step explanation:

The formula for a quadratic equation is

ax² + bx + c = 0

The quadratic formula gives the roots:

x = \dfrac{-b\pm\sqrt{b^2-4ac}}{2a} =  \dfrac{-b\pm\sqrt{D}}{2a}

D is the discriminant.

It tells us the number of roots to the equation — the number of times the graph crosses the x-axis.

D = \begin{cases}\text{positive}  & \quad \text{2 real solutions}\\\text{zero} & \quad \text{1 real solution}\\\text{negative} & \quad \text{0 real solutions}\\\end{cases}

It doesn't matter if the graph opens upwards or downwards.

If D > 0, the graph crosses the x-axis at two points.

If D = 0, the graph touches the x-axis at one point.

If D < 0, the graph never reaches the x-axis.
